Wind turbine blade form

Wind turbine blade form

Three separate components combine to form a wind turbine blade—two aeroshells that close together around a shear web. Fibers sit in a mold that fills with resin under a vacuum, creating the two halves of the shell. Blades then go through a high-temperature curing process before. . Vibration measurement of wind turbine generator

Vibration measurement of wind turbine generator

Vibration monitoring involves the use of sensors and data analysis to detect anomalies in the movement of turbine components. By measuring the frequency, amplitude, and speed of vibrations, operators can predict wear and tear, misalignments, and other mechanical failures. This article provides. .
